Careem, Uber increase fares in UAE after VAT roll out

Dubai - Passengers will have to pay 1-1.7% extra on their total fare.

Ride-hailing cab services are going to cost more in the new year following the implementation of 5 per cent value-added tax (VAT) in the country, Uber and Careem, two of the most popular apps used by commuters in the UAE, have announced.

"Uber trip fares will increase slightly for all ride options, including uberX, UberSELECT, UberBLACK, UberXL, UberONE and UberVIP in the rides app," Uber said.

"While transportation is exempt from the 5 per cent VAT, the tax does apply to the marketplace services provided by Uber through the app, which is equivalent to 1.7 per cent of the total trip fare," the statement added.

Simply put, this means if a ride earlier cost Dh100, it will now cost Dh100 + 1.7 per cent, or Dh101.7.

"Your ride with Careem will be taxed only on the portion of the fare that is attributable to our marketplace service. This will translate into an average fare increase of 1 per cent," a statement from Careem said.
